WebThe incidence of diverticulosis rises with increasing age; it is present in 75% of people > 80 years. In people > 50 years, acute diverticulitis is most common among women; in those < 50 years, it is most common among men.

WebThe incidence of diverticulitis in individuals 40–49 years old increased by 132% from 1980 through 2007. 2 Diverticulitis can be uncomplicated or complicated. Uncomplicated diverticulitis involves thickening of the colon wall and peri-colonic inflammatory changes. Complicated diverticulitis additionally includes the presence of abscess ... WebAug 6, 2024 · The incidence of diverticular disease increases with age (>65% in those >85 years). Most patients with diverticulitis are older than 50 years; the mean age at … WebJun 22, 2024 · The reported incidence shows a significant increase with age. Patients younger than 40 years have an incidence of less than 20%, whereas the incidence of diverticulosis is greater than 65% in patients older than 65 years, and greater than 70% in patients older than 80 years. WebJul 1, 2024 · Overall, the incidence of diverticulosis seems to be slightly lower in Asia than in Europe and the United States. Moreover, although the prevalence of diverticulitis is unknown in Asia, it is more common on the right side, but left-sided diverticulitis increases with age, and complications and mortality are higher on the left side. ...
